What This Means (2024 FDD)
According to Desi District's 2024 Franchise Disclosure Document, the estimated initial investment for inventory ranges from $20,000 to $40,000. These costs are paid upon ordering to either Desi District's affiliate or other approved vendors via check, debit, or credit.
However, the FDD also states that the total investment range for products and inventory will vary based on the franchise model chosen. For the Eatery model, franchisees can expect to purchase $5,000 to $10,000 of inventory through TAR Distributors, Inc., Desi District's affiliate. For the Eatery and Market model, this range increases to $20,000 to $80,000, also purchased through TAR Distributors, Inc.
Prospective franchisees should note the discrepancy between the initial investment table and the subsequent clarification regarding inventory costs based on the franchise model. It is important to clarify with Desi District which estimate is most accurate for their chosen franchise model and to understand the factors that could influence these costs, such as the size of the location, the volume of sales, and any specific inventory requirements.
